What is Flipped 3?

Flipped 3 is an advanced educational framework that expands on the principles of the traditional flipped classroom. It incorporates three key components: flipped instruction, flipped assessment, and flipped collaboration. By integrating these elements, flipped 3 creates a holistic learning environment that addresses the diverse needs of modern learners.

In a flipped 3 classroom, students are introduced to new material outside of class through digital resources such as videos, podcasts, and interactive simulations. This allows them to come to class prepared to engage in deeper discussions, hands-on activities, and collaborative projects. The result is a more active and engaging learning experience that promotes critical thinking and problem-solving skills.

Tools and Technologies for Flipped 3

Implementing flipped 3 effectively requires the use of appropriate tools and technologies. Here are some popular options to consider:

  • Video Creation Software: Tools like Camtasia, Screencast-O-Matic, and Loom allow educators to create high-quality video content for flipped instruction.
  • Learning Management Systems (LMS): Platforms such as Moodle, Canvas, and Google Classroom provide a centralized hub for organizing and delivering digital resources.
  • Collaboration Tools: Applications like Google Docs, Padlet, and Flipgrid facilitate student collaboration and interaction both inside and outside the classroom.

Selecting the right tools for your flipped 3 classroom will depend on your specific needs and resources. Experiment with different options to find the best fit for your teaching style and student population.

Addressing Challenges in Flipped 3

While flipped 3 offers many benefits, it also presents some challenges that educators must address to ensure success. Common obstacles include:

Student Resistance to Change

Some students may struggle to adapt to the flipped 3 model, especially if they are accustomed to traditional lecture-based instruction. To overcome this challenge, provide clear guidance and support as students transition to the new format.

Access to Technology

Not all students have equal access to technology and internet connectivity, which can hinder their ability to participate in flipped 3 activities. Consider offering alternative resources or accommodations to ensure all students can succeed.

Time Management

Creating quality digital content and planning engaging in-class activities can be time-consuming. Develop a realistic schedule and prioritize tasks to manage your time effectively while implementing flipped 3.

By addressing these challenges proactively, educators can create a successful flipped 3 environment that benefits all learners.
